.cardioSection3-section{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-ms-flex-wrap:wrap;flex-wrap:wrap;padding-top:50px}.cardioSection3-section .content{padding:0}.cardioSection3-section .content h3{font-family:"Gilroy";font-style:normal;font-weight:bold;font-size:34px;line-height:140%;color:#373f41}.cardioSection3-section .content div{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line;margin:19px 0 28px 0;max-width:1000px}.cardioSection3-section .content div .circle{content:url(/assets/img/sanatoriy/circle.svg);width:11px;height:11px;display:-webkit-box;display:-ms-flexbox;display:flex;margin-right:10px}.cardioSection3-section .content div p{font-family:"Gilroy";font-style:normal;font-weight:normal;font-size:16px;line-height:140%;color:#373f41}.cardioSection3-section .content__2{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:justify;-ms-flex-pack:justify;justify-content:space-between;padding:0;-ms-flex-wrap:wrap;flex-wrap:wrap}.cardioSection3-section .content__2 .title-box{padding:0 15px 0 0;overflow:hidden}.cardioSection3-section .content__2 .title-box h3{font-family:"Gilroy";font-style:normal;font-weight:bold;font-size:20px;line-height:150%;color:#373f41;margin-bottom:18px}.cardioSection3-section .content__2 .title-box div{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line}.cardioSection3-section .content__2 .title-box div .circle{content:url(/assets/img/sanatoriy/circle.svg);width:11px;height:11px;display:-webkit-box;display:-ms-flexbox;display:flex;margin-right:10px}.cardioSection3-section .content__2 .title-box div p{font-family:"Gilroy";font-style:normal;font-weight:normal;font-size:16px;line-height:150%;color:#373f41}.cardioSection3-section .content__2 .title-box .line{content:"";width:527px;height:.5px;background:#09bbc6;color:#09bbc6;margin:22px 0}.cardioSection3-section .content__2 .img-box{padding:0 0 0 15px;margin:auto 0;overflow:hidden}.cardioSection3-section .content__2 .img-box img{float:right;width:100%;height:100%}.section-form{padding:0 15px;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;margin:0 auto}.section-form .section-form__title{max-width:none;padding:30px 50px 40px 40px;background:#fff;border:.5px solid #e0e0e0;margin:50px 0}.section-form .section-form__title h3{color:#373f41;font-size:20px;line-height:150%;font-weight:700;text-align:center;font-family:"Gilroy";font-weight:bold;line-height:150%;letter-spacing:.3px}.section-form .section-form__title p{color:#8e8e8e;margin-top:5px;margin-bottom:30px;text-align:center;font-family:"Gilroy";font-weight:500;line-height:150%}.section-form .section-form__title form{display:-webkit-box;display:-ms-flexbox;display:flex}.section-form .section-form__title form div{width:100%}.section-form .section-form__title form div:first-child{margin-right:30px}.section-form .section-form__title form div label{color:#828282;font-size:14px;font-family:"Gilroy";font-weight:500;line-height:19px}.section-form .section-form__title form div label span{color:red}.section-form .section-form__title form div input{font-size:16px;color:#8e8e8e;padding:15px 0 15px 13px;width:100%;border:1px solid #e0e0e0;margin-bottom:25px;font-family:"GothamPro";font-style:normal;font-weight:normal;line-height:15px}.section-form .section-form__title button{background:#09bbc6;padding:14px 20px;border:none;width:100%;font-family:"Gilroy";font-style:normal;font-weight:bold;font-size:14px;line-height:18px;color:#fff;letter-spacing:.3px;cursor:pointer}@media(max-width: 768px){.cardioSection3-section .content h3{font-size:24px}.cardioSection3-section .content div{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line;margin:19px 0 28px 0;max-width:1000px}.cardioSection3-section .content div .circle{content:url(/assets/img/sanatoriy/circle.svg);width:11px;height:11px;display:-webkit-box;display:-ms-flexbox;display:flex;margin-right:10px}.cardioSection3-section .content div p{font-family:"Gilroy";font-style:normal;font-weight:normal;font-size:16px;line-height:140%;color:#373f41}.cardioSection3-section .content__2{display:-webkit-box;display:-ms-flexbox;display:flex;padding:0;-ms-flex-wrap:wrap;flex-wrap:wrap}.cardioSection3-section .content__2 .title-box{padding:0 15px 0 0;overflow:hidden;margin:0 auto}.cardioSection3-section .content__2 .title-box h3{font-family:"Gilroy";font-style:normal;font-weight:bold;font-size:20px;line-height:150%;color:#373f41;margin-bottom:18px}.cardioSection3-section .content__2 .title-box div{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:baseline;-ms-flex-align:baseline;align-items:baseline}.cardioSection3-section .content__2 .title-box div .circle{content:url(/assets/img/sanatoriy/circle.svg);width:11px;height:11px;display:-webkit-box;display:-ms-flexbox;display:flex;margin-right:10px}.cardioSection3-section .content__2 .title-box div p{font-family:"Gilroy";font-style:normal;font-weight:normal;font-size:16px;line-height:150%;color:#373f41}.cardioSection3-section .content__2 .title-box .line{content:"";width:527px;height:.5px;background:#09bbc6;color:#09bbc6;margin:22px 0}.cardioSection3-section .content__2 .img-box{padding:30px 0 0 15px;overflow:hidden;margin:0 auto}.cardioSection3-section .content__2 .img-box img{float:right;width:100%;height:100%}.section-form .section-form__title{padding:30px 25px 25px 25px}.section-form .section-form__title form{display:block}}